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
Purpose of this study: To examine the patient radiation dose (PRD) if the frames per second (FPS) are set differently during the five most performed endourological procedures where fluoroscopy is used (insertion/replacement of ureteral stent, (mini-)percutaneous nephrolithotomy (PCNL/PNL), ureterorenoscopy (URS) and extracorporeal shock wave lithotripsy (ESWL/SWL)) and to propose an acceptable PRD for these procedures in a multicentric study.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
FPS 3-5
Frames per second are set at 3-5 at the beginning of the procedure
frames per second
Other settings for frames per second
FPS >5-8
Frames per second are set at \>5-8 at the beginning of the procedure

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Only cases performed or directly supervised by experts
Exclusion Criteria
* Diagnostic ureterorenoscopies
* Antegrade ureteroscopies
* Procedures for Upper Tract Urothelial Carcinoma (UTUC)
* Procedures on children (aged \<18 years)
* Pregnant women
* Abnormal urinary anatomy (e.g. ureteral duplication, pelvic kidney, bladder derivation, horseshoe kidney)
